Transaction 64b66cd5b8c83da3f8cf5bd7ede2d79a875b7197fe008745ba51c0d413d0a366

1 Input
2 Outputs
  • 64b66cd5b8c83da3f8cf5bd7ede2d79a875b7197fe008745ba51c0d413d0a366:0
  • value  2047
    address  357d4rAjQhDPaWhZrBAFY7aizVPkNSq2DH
  • 64b66cd5b8c83da3f8cf5bd7ede2d79a875b7197fe008745ba51c0d413d0a366:1
  • value  37420
    address  382VpseKfKvbMTtPxS96NAvgUGaVoDEBj6